Rig Manager
· The “top supervisor” around the rig is the Rig Manager. The Manager is in complete charge of the rig and is responsible for the drilling crews, the equipment and the overall drilling operation. The Manager is involved in training the members of the crews, and provides the direction and leadership required to keep the operation running smoothly.
Driller
· The supervisor of each crew is the Driller. The Driller reports to the Rig Manager and is in charge of the crew while on duty. Drillers are responsible for ensuring that the drilling crew performs its job safely and efficiently, and within the regulatory requirements of the industry.
Derrickhand
· Derrickhands work in the derrick on drilling rigs high above the rig floor on a platform called a monkeyboard. Derrickhands use a harness and platform-climbing device to get to the proper position on the derrick when drill string (lengths of pipe) or casing pipe is being raised from or lowered into the hole. On the derrick, derrickhands:
o Guide the lengths of pipe into and out of the elevators (9-30 meters above the rig floor)
o Steady each pipe while it is being connected to or disconnected from the drill or casing string.
Motorhand
· The Motorhand looks after the engines and other machinery. They are also required to work on the rig floor along side the Floorhand.
· An experienced Floorhand may move into the position of Motorhand. Motorhands, as with all positions, earn their position by learning a safe work ethic, knowledge of procedures and by following those procedures.
Floorhand
· The Floorhands (usually two per crew) have a number of responsibilities. They handle the drill pipe, adding and removing one length at a time.
Responsibilities:
· · Use wrench-like tongs to smoothly and quickly connect and disconnect the lower parts of the drill pipe when it is being lowered into and raised from the hole,
· · Clean and maintain equipment,
· · Catch samples of drilled cuttings to be analyzed,
· · Mix mud and chemicals,
· · Assist in laying casing into a well after it has been drilled, and
· · Assist other members of the drilling crew wherever needed.
· · Floorhands are also responsible for “housekeeping” on the rig:
o · Cleaning the drilling floor, and
o · Painting or scrubbing around the rig.
Leasehand
· A drilling crew will also have one or more Leasehands who perform general labor and maintenance tasks around the rig site. Leasehand positions are entry-level. The position exists to help inexperienced individuals become familiar with the activities around a drilling rig.
· An inexperienced hand starts as a Leasehand and can progress through the various positions on a crew. Leasehands can move up to the position of Floorhand within a short period of time depending on their ability and availability of other positions at the rig site.
· Leasehands perform various duties around the rig. They may be required to load and unload trucks, build fences, dig ditches, and assist other crewmembers with maintenance and pre-job preparedness. Leasehands are also responsible for housekeeping on the rig and often do extensive go-for driving on remote winter roads.
